Consociate

Consociate verb - To come or be together as friends.

Conjugate and consociate are semantically related. In some cases you can use "Conjugate" instead a verb "Consociate".

Conjugate

Conjugate verb - To come together to form a single unit.

Consociate and conjugate are semantically related. Sometimes you can use "Consociate" instead a verb "Conjugate".
